On Fri, Jan 28, 2011 at 3:57 PM, akila...@gmail.com akila...@gmail.comwrote: On Fri, Jan 28, 2011 at 3:36 PM, Abhishek K abhihe...@gmail.com wrote: I do not have the output right now. However, the other things were Bus # and similar. For this entry for the Haier CE100, the number was 201e:2009 and nothing was mentioned beside it. There was no description on ? the type of device. This is strange. Did the device got detected as storage device(CD)? In any case try 'usb_modeswitch -v 0x201e -p 0x2009' However this assumes that system already knows the target product id and message string (if different from default). If it doesn't then contact customer service to get them both and issue 'usb_modeswitch -v 0x201e -p 0x2009 -V 0x201e -P target product id -M control message' Thank you. Re: [Ilugc] Use of Compiz and installed softwares
On Tue, 05 Oct 2010 12:25:49 +0530, Elango Rangan elangoran...@ymail.com wrote: Hi, Recently i am using ubuntu 10.4. How to use Compiz and where to install? You can run the following commands to install compiz from the terminal (To open terminal, goto Applications-Accessories-Terminal) sudo apt-get install compizconfig-settings-manager simple-compizconfig-settings-manager It will ask for your password. Once you type, it will also ask whether you wish to install the software. Press 'y' and it should be installed. You can check in System-Preferences-Simple CompizConfig Settings or something. Sorry, don't have my Ubuntu in front of me so cannot say the exact name :) How to see installed applications in ubuntu like in windows XP-Programs-Installed softwares? Two places. Applications-Ubuntu Software Centre-Installed Software (easiest) or System-Administration-Synaptics Package Manager. Here search for the application you wish to know if it is installed. It will have a tick next to it. HTH. Re: [Ilugc] mount failed.. ubuntu 10.04
about editing that file. that file is readonly. I tried with vi but couldnot do. please clear the command if any to edit it. You will require super user privilege to edit /etc/fstab. Give following command to edit sudo vi /etc/fstab Or, alterntively, try using the GUI tool NTFS-config. Its in the repos. Just open Synaptics and search using ntfs. There should be something called ntfs-config. Install it and go to System-Administration-NTFS Configuration and see if that does the job for you. HTH. Re: [Ilugc] Ubuntu Server 9.10 Not boots and stops at Grub menu
Hi, ** http://twitter.com/abhihello When sometimes the power fails and during restarting it didn't boots up and stops at Grub boot loader menu. And not loading the default OS. Looks like a bug rather. GRUB_DEFAULT=0 GRUB_HIDDEN_TIMEOUT=1 GRUB_HIDDEN_TIMEOUT_QUIET=true GRUB_TIMEOUT=10 GRUB_DISTRIBUTOR=`lsb_release -i -s 2 /dev/null || echo Debian` GRUB_CMDLINE_LINUX_DEFAULT=quiet splash GRUB_CMDLINE_LINUX= Do you have any other OS installed? As a workaround, you can try setting the GRUB_TIMEOUT=0 instead and for troubleshooting purposes when something goes wrong, you can try out the USB boot disk or a CD instead, since the other GRUB loader options will not be accessible.
